  Life was like a game of chess.

  Within a short few months, the imperial power shifted from Emperor Yan, to Huangfu Wu Shang and now to Huangfu Wu Shuang. The abrupt shift in power made many feel that the future was unpredictable.

  In the past, when Huangfu Wu Shuang was deposed of his Crown Prince t.i.tle and thrown into prison, Right Chancellor Nie Yuan Qiao and Empress Nie had attempted to save him. But their plans fell through and he was left imprisoned. Now he’s out and with the a.s.sistance of the Right Chancellor, he has full control over Huangfu Wu Shang and the court.

  When Hua Zhu Yu received An Xiao’Er’s secret reports, she couldn’t believe it. Perhaps she had thought that Huangfu Wu Shuang was too stubborn and incompetent.

  Hua Zhu Yu followed Huangfu Wu Shuang and they finally arrived at Qin Zheng Hall. Though simply furnished, it was grand and refined, exuding a solemn and dignified ambience. Wisps of smoke was emitting from a furnace on the table, giving off a light and pleasant scent.

  Huangfu Wu Shuang walked forward and took a seat on the golden dragon throne. Perhaps because of the smoke, the expression on his beautiful face was slightly ambiguous. The look in his dark eyes were no longer as it was before. That stubborn willfulness and youthful innocence had been replaced with an unfathomable expression.

  "Xiao Bao’Er, that day when you left Nei Cheng Yuan (inner punishment hall), I knew you were entering the Chancellor’s Residence. I felt disheartened but I believed that you would never abandon me. And indeed it was as expected. This time, if you hadn’t sent the news of the victory to the capital, this prince wouldn’t dare make a move." Huangfu Wu Shuang said with a smile.

  When Northern Kingdom invaded, Emperor Yan was still lying in bed sick. The Left Chancellor personally led the troops to the border to fend off the invading enemy. It can be said that this was the prime opportunity for Huangfu Wu Shuang to make his move. But if he did not know how the war was going to turn out, he would not dare act recklessly. When he received the news of victory, he knew that if he didn’t make his move now, once Ji Feng Li returned to the capital with the troops, he would not have the chance.

  "Your Highness, when do you plan to ascend the throne?" Hua Zhu Yu asked with raised brows.

  "This prince has already ordered the Imperial Astronomer to find an auspicious date and he said the 26th of this month is a good day. Why? Does Xiao Bao’Er have any objections? You’ve just returned to Yu City and quickly rushed to see this Prince. Did something happen?" Huangfu Wu Shuang asked in a low voice.

  Hua Zhu Yu’s eyes darkened. Ji Feng Li led the troops to fight against Northern Kingdom. The military power is currently in his hands. She originally thought that he would take advantage of the situation and seek power but now it seems that it wasn’t the case. The war was just won and now Southern Kingdom was in the midst of restoring peace. Another war was not something the populace would want and support so it’s not the best time for him to make a move. Furthermore, in the eyes of the people, Ji Feng Li was placed on a high pedestal. If he makes a move for the throne now, he would lose the trust of the people and bear the t.i.tle of traitor and treason. However, if Huangfu Wu Shuang ascends the throne at this time, Ji Feng Li can make a move. Under the pretext of Huangfu Wu Shuang conspiring against Emperor Kang and inciting chaos and calamity, Ji Feng Li can send the troops to the capital. Therefore, this was not the right time for Huangfu Wu Shuang to be enthroned.

  "This time Your Highness has exposed your strength. If Ji Feng Li leads the troops back to the capital, how certain is Your Highness of winning?" Hua Zhu Yu asked.

  Huangfu Wu Shuang stood and slowly paced back and forth in the hall. Nie Yuan Qiao’s son, Nie Ning was in charge of the 50,000 imperial guards in the capital. However, Imperial Tutor Wen’s subordinate had control over the other 50,000 imperial guards. If they hadn’t carefully planned, he and Nie Yuan Qiao would not have easily overthrown Huangfu Wu Shang. Currently, the army of imperial guards are in the hands of Nie Ning. However, if Ji Feng Li’s army returns……

  Huangfu Wu Shuang shook his head and said, "I’m afraid the odds of success is very slim."

  "If that is the case, Your Highness must not ascend the throne at this time. Otherwise, Ji Feng Li will surely take advantage of this opportunity and attack. Your Highness can just state that Huangfu Wu Shang is presently ill so you are temporarily handling court affairs."

  Huangfu Wu Shuang lowered his head in contemplation for a moment before sighing. "Xiao Bao’Er is right, this matter cannot be rushed."

  He then walked over to stand in front of Hua Zhu Yu. "Xiao Bao’Er, you haven’t seen this prince in so long, did you miss me?" he asked with a smile while jabing Hua Zhu Yu’s shoulder.

  "Ai yo!" Hua Zhu Yu exclaimed in pain and stepped back while grabbing her shoulder. "Your Highness punch too hard!"

  "Naturally!" Huangfu Wu Shuang said as he turned his wrist in a circle while his bright eyes carefully observed Hua Zhu Yu. Her complexion wasn’t as fair as when they first met, but why was she was still easy on the eyes? As soon as he saw her, his heart was rattled. "Xiao Bao’Er……" he couldn’t help but call her name.

  "This servant is here!" Hua Zhu Yu replied.

  "Xiao Bao’Er……" Huangfu Wu Shuang called again.

  "Is something wrong?" Hua Zhu Yu asked, puzzled.

  "If nothing is wrong, I cannot call your name?" Huangfu Wu Shuang questioned as he shot her a glare.

  Hua Zhu Yu reluctantly smiled and replied, "Of course…… you can."

  "Tell me about the battlefield," he said.

  The two talked merrily and it seemed as if time had returned to those days when they were still back at Eastern Palace.

  "Your Highness, where are Emperor Kang’s imperial concubines?" Hua Zhu Yu suddenly asked. She was concerned about Dan Hong.

  Huangfu Wu Shuang did not expect Hua Zhu Yu to ask him this. Staring at her blankly, he asked, " Why does Xiao Bao’Er want to know?"

  Hua Zhu Yu recalled that Dan Hong entered the palace under the ident.i.ty of Magistrate of Qing Yuan’s daughter, Song Qi Luo. She heard from An Xiao’Er that after Huangfu Wu Shang became emperor, Dan Hong was not selected in the consort selection but remained in the palace as a palace maid. But later on, Dan Hong took the initiative to approach Huangfu Wu Shang and he bestowed on her the t.i.tle of Zhao Yi.

  "I heard that the Magistrate of Qing Yuan’s daughter, Song Qi Luo had become Emperor Kang’s Zhao Yi. When this servant used to wander the Jianghu, this servant had crossed paths with Song Zhao Yi once for she had saved this servant. That day, this servant had seen her by chance in Qing Jiang Palace. However, due to this servant’s ident.i.ty, this servant did not dare to acknowledge her. Now, this servant really wants to meet her."

  "Song Zhao Yi? Magistrate of Qing Yuan’s daughter?" Huangfu Wu Shuang said as he furrowed his brows.

  "She is the lady that played the qin in front of Your Highness that day," Hua Zhu Yu reminded.

  "I remember now," Huangfu Wu Shuang said as he smiled. "Her qin skills were excellent but my mood that day wasn’t good. I had wanted to punish her but it was you who stopped me. So it was actually because you two already knew one another."

  "Yes," Hua Zhu Yu replied.

  "You want to meet her. Could it be that Xiao Bao’Er likes Song Zhao Yi?" Huangfu Wu Shuang questioned.

  Hua Zhu Yu gave a forced laugh as she replied," Your Highness is jesting. This servant wants to see her merely to repay her kindness in saving this servant’s life."

  "Since the both of you are former acquaintances, there’s no harm in meeting once again. Alright, Let Ji Xiang take you there," Huangfu Wu Shuang said as he waved his hand.

  Hua Zhu Yu paid her respects then took her leave.

  Hua Zhu Yu followed Ji Xiang as he led the way to Hou Gong(harem/back palace for the imperial concubines).

  They soon arrived at a simple yet elegant and secluded courtyard in the back palace of the harem. Above on the lintel, there were 3 large characters: Yong Tang Palace. There were more than a dozen guards stationed at the door. The security was very tight. It was evident that the palace had been sealed off and the people inside were confined.

  "Yuan Bao, you go in yourself. I will return to wait on His Highness." Ji Xiang led Hua Zhu Yu to Yong Tang Palace then turned and left.

  Hua Zhu Yu took out the imperial token Huangfu Wu Shuang had given her and the guards allowed her to enter . Inside it was very large with a main hall and two side chambers . Within the courtyard there were several plum trees whose red flowers bloomed proud and aloof, emitting a delicate fragrance . It can be seen that the master of this palace was quite favored (by emperor) . Jixiang had told her that Zhao Yi lived in the main hall so she quickly made her way over there .

  When she arrived at the door, she saw a small palace maid carrying a basin out to pour water . Upon seeing Hua Zhu Yu, the palace maid’s face flashed with fright . It can be seen that after Huangfu Wu Shang was overthrown, his consorts and concubines did not have it easy .

  “Is Song Zhao Yi inside?” Hua Zhu Yu asked .

  “Yes, yes!” The little palace maid placed the basin on the ground and quickly entered the room .

  Hua Zhu Yu entered the room behind the palace maid and heard a gentle voice . “Xiao Mei, who is it?”


  From behind a screen, a woman walked out . Her face was beautiful as a hibiscus while her eyes were luminous as autumn ripples . Her shiny hair was pinned up in a cloud bun and her skin was smooth and soft . Dan Hong was originally a delicate beauty but after the Hua Family was met with disaster, whenever Hua Zhu Yu saw Dan Hong, her eyes always held a trace of melancholy and today was no different . Dan Hong had her head lowered and faintly said, “Gong gong please come this way . ”


  Hua Zhu Yu sighed in her heart . She cupped her hands and followed behind .

  “Mei’Er, prepare the tea,” Dan Hong instructed in a soft voice .

  Hua Zhu Yu’s heart ached . No matter what, Dan Hong was now Zhao Yi but she had no choice but to lower herself and show respect to a palace eunuch like this .

  “No need . This servant doesn’t drink tea . This servant merely has a few words to speak to Zhao Yi niang niang,” Hua Zhu Yu said .

  Upon hearing Hua Zhu Yu’s voice, Dan Hong was startled . Her astonished eyes were fixed on Hua Zhu Yu for some time . His lips slightly trembled as she tried to calmly instruct the palace maids, “You all withdraw, I have something to discuss with gong gong . ”


  When they all left, Dan Hong stepped closer to Hua Zhu Yu and with her head lowered, lightly asked, “Don’t know exactly what gong gong came for?”


  Dan Hong, it’s me,” Hua Zhu Yu said with a sigh . Obviously, Dan Hong had already felt that her voice was familiar but Dan Hong had never seen Hua Zhu Yu’s face which was always hidden beneath a mask so she did not dare to recklessly acknowledge her .

  “General, it’s really……really you?” Dan Hong was stunned as she looked up at Hua Zhu Yu, her bright eyes lit with astonishment . “Is it really you?”


  Smiling, Hua Zhu Yu nodded . “Dan Hong, it’s me . ”


  “So, this is your true appearance…… . ” Dan Hong said as she continued to stare at Hua Zhu Yu’s face . After some time, she suddenly smiled and her eyes filled with joy . “It’s great that General is still well . Dan Hong has been constantly worried for your safety . ”


  “I’ve let you suffer . Why did you not discuss with me beforehand . You entered the palace on your own accord and now you’re even Emperor Kang’s concubine,” Hua Zhu Yu said disapprovingly .

  “General, I’m fine, I haven’t suffered . I willing did everything for General’s sake . But…… . did you really become a eunuch?” Dan Hong suddenly realized Hua Zhu Yu’s position and she staggered back, falling onto the chair, sorrow and distress plainly written on her face .

  The room was dark with only a sprinkle of sunlight pa.s.sing through the window, illuminating Dan Hong’s face as drops of tears slowly slid down her cheeks .

  Dan Hong’s tears made Hua Zhu Yu felt at loss . She felt as though there was nothing she could ever do to compensate Dan Hong for all the pain that she had caused .

  At the moment, she can’t reveal to Dan Hong her true ident.i.ty . She could only let Dan Hong continue thinking that she’s a eunuch . That way, she could break off Dan Hong’s feelings for her for good . She just didn’t antic.i.p.ate that Dan Hong would cry so pitifully .

  “Dan Hong, do you have any feelings for Huangfu Wu Shang?” Hua Zhu Yu waited a moment before slowly asking .

  Dan Hong wiped her tears as she shook her head .

  Hua Zhu Yu was relieved . Huangfu Wu Shuang had imprisoned Emperor Kang . If Dan Hong had feelings for Emperor Kang it would be troublesome .

  “If that is the case, you shouldn’t remain in the palace . Stay in Yong Tang Palace for now and after a few days when I have prepared everything, I will ask His Highness Huangfu Wu Shuang to let you leave the palace,” Hua Zhu Yu said .

  “I won’t leave!” Dan Hong exclaimed as she suddenly stood . She walked up to Hua Zhu Yu and said, “I won’t go . Before I wanted to leave but now you’re here, I have more reason not to leave . ”


  “No,” Hua Zhu Yu said and turned around, not wanting to see the heartbroken expression on Dan Hong’s face . “You must leave the palace,” she a.s.serted .

  She must make Dan Hong leave the palace, the sooner the better . After she leaves, Hua Zhu Yu would tell Dan Hong the truth . She could not keep deceiving Dan Hong .

  The days in the palace were more peaceful than those on the battlefield . However, this peacefulness is but an appearance . The court had soon been divided into different factions . Today, Huangfu Wu Shuang took hold of court affairs under the pretext that Huangfu Wu Shang was presently ill . A number of officials requested to meet Emperor Kang but was declined by Huangfu Wu Shuang . He used the excuse that Emperor Kang’s illness was contagious and rejected their requests . However, those officials did not back down and continued to make their request as they knelt in front of Qin Zheng Hall every day .

  If it was the Huangfu Wu Shuang of the past, he would’ve already dismissed those officials . However, now he kept his composure, not a hint of fury could be seen on his face .

  Hua Zhu Yu had returned to being Huangfu Wu Shuang’s personal eunuch . She had tried to bring up the topic of allowing Dan Hong to leave the palace several times to Huangfu Wu Shuang but he did not express any opinion . Hua Zhu Yu felt vexed by this and wondered if she should secretly send Dan Hong out of the palace .

  On one particular day, Hua Zhu Yu was attending to Huangfu Wu Shuang at Qin Zheng Hall when a military report was received . It stated that Left Chancellor Ji Feng Li’s army had already returned and they were currently camped 50 miles outside of the capital .

  Once he read the report, Huangfu Wu Shuang placed it down on the table . With his hands clasped behind his back, he began to pace around the room .

  In the quiet hall, Huangfu Wu Shuang’s footsteps were sometimes slow, sometimes urgent, like the beating of Hua Zhu Yu’s heart at the moment. Ultimately, they must meet again. This time they were no longer comrades-in-arms on the battlefield, but political enemies with irreconcilable differences.

  Hua Zhu Yu was clear of the magnitude of Ji Feng Li’s influence in court. He was not be underestimated. It won’t be easy to take him down but even if the path in front of her was hopelessly dark, she still must take it, step by step.

  “Xiao Bao’Er?” Huangfu Wu Shuang suddenly called, jolting her back from her thoughts. Hua Zhu Yu looked up but at some unknown moment, he had walked over and was standing right in front of her now. He observed her with his eyes narrowed. “What are you thinking about that you’re so lost in thought?”


  Hua Zhu Yu quickly lowered her head. “Nothing, Your Highness,” she replied and changed the topic as she asked, “What does Your Highness plan on doing now that the Left Chancellor has led the troops back?”


  Huangfu Wu Shuang went back and took a seat on the dragon throne. Crossing his legs, he leisurely leaned back against the seat. “Fortunately Xiao Bao’Er had reminded this prince. Since this prince isn’t ascending the throne, the Left Chancellor can’t start a war without just cause so there’s nothing to be afraid of.”


  Still with her eyes lowered, she continued, “Presumably, the Left Chancellor has already heard of Your Highness detaining Emperor Kang, it’s just that he doesn’t have any concrete evidence. Therefore Your Highness must act with utmost caution. Once he has obtained conclusive evidence, it will be troublesome.”


  Huangfu Wu Shuang nodded and muttered, “Xiao Bao’Er is right, it seems this time I must ask the Retired Emperor to personally step in.”


  Hua Zhu Yu agreed, “This is a good approach.” As long as the Retired Emperor Yan personally steps in and speak a few words, there was nothing Ji Feng Li could do. In fact, Hua Zhu Yu had always thought that the Retired Emperor Yan had high hopes for Huangfu Wu Shuang. It’s just that at that time, he had no other choice but to imprison Huangfu Wu Shuang in Nei Cheng Yuan.

  “Left Chancellor daren defeated the invading Northern Army. We ought to hold a celebratory feast to welcome him back.” Huangfu Wu Shuang called the Minister of Rites and instructed him to make preparations for the celebrations.

  On the 28th of November, Left Chancellor Ji Feng Li returned in triumph from his expedition to the north with the army which was temporarily camped 50 miles from the capital. At the hour of the dragon (7-9am), an imperial edict arrived at the military camp from the palace. It stated that the Retired Emperor Yan was sick and wished for Ji Feng Li and the high ranking military officials to enter the palace and have an audience with the Retired Emperor.

  Inside the military tent, Ji Feng Li and a few others were present to receive the edict. After the departure of the palace eunuch, Tang Yu and Lan Bing’s expressions were heavy and solemn.

  Lan Bing furrowed his brows and said in a somber voice, “Lord Chancellor, I thought that Huangfu Wu Shuang would surely seize this opportunity to ascend the throne. I didn’t expect him to have such restraint. Now it seems everything must be carefully considered before we make a move.”


  “For Huangfu Wu Shuang to suddenly change his mind at the last minute, I fear it must be related to Yuan Bao,” Tang Yu said with his gaze lowered.

  Ji Feng Li’s finger lightly tapped the table as his lips curved into a frosty smile. In the end, it was like what that person had said, once they met again, if not you die then I die.

  “Lord Chancellor, why should we listen to the will of the Retired Emperor. We can just lead the troops……” Tong Shou said but abruptly stopped when Ji Feng Li shot him a cold glance.

  “Lord Chancellor, if we enter the capital with only the high ranked military officials and leave the troops behind, will we be in danger?” Tang Yu wondered.

  “No, the military power is currently in our hands, they won’t dare to make a rash move,” Lan Bing rea.s.sured.

  Ji Feng Li nodded and stood. With his hands clasped behind his back, he stepped out of the tent, his cold gaze lingering in the far distance as he ordered, “Prepare the horse.”


  At that moment, Jin Se suddenly walked over from her tent and said, “Lord Chancellor, Si’Er will go with you.”


  Ji Feng Li brows slightly knitted but then he smiled and said, “You can’t. Stay here. Wait till I enter the palace and see the Retired Emperor. Afterwards, I will send someone to come pick you up.”


  “Then you must be careful,” Jin Se said with worry. She then stepped closer and reached out to tighten the band of Ji Feng Li’s cloak.

  Ji Feng Li smiled softly then turned around to mount the horse brought forth by his subordinate.

  On the outskirts of Yu City, a long arched bridge built above waters connected the banks of Mei Lin. This bridge was the largest and widest among the 7 bridges.

  Early in the morning, there was a large crowd present at this bridge with banners and imperial canopies. Huangfu Wu Shuang had led a group of officials with him to welcome the Left Chancellor and military officials on their triumphant return.

  [imperial canopy]

  Standing beside Huangfu Wu Shuang, Hua Zhu Yu was dressed in a vermillion eunuch attire, fastened with a jade belt. Her stature was tall and outstanding.

  On this beautiful sunny day, not a single cloud was in sight. The plum blossoms along the sides of the riverbanks were in full bloom, exuding a fragrant scent that was carried in the fleeting wind. Standing on the bridge looking ahead, one could see more than a dozen on horseback approaching. Leading the group was none other then Left Chancellor Ji Feng Li. In a body of white robes, he was bathed beneath the warm sunlight, exuding a faint golden radiance. Against the backdrop of the vast blue skies and seas of brilliant plum blossoms, he slowly approached.

  Hua Zhu Yu’s gaze drifted pa.s.s Ji Feng Li to the beautiful scene behind him.

  The plum blossoms were a fiery red, blooming with a radiance that could burn one’s eyes.

  As Huangfu Wu Shuang saw the approaching group, he stepped out from the shadows of the imperial canopies and the officials followed behind him in accordance to their ranks.

  Ji Feng Li urged his horse forward and saw the group of people that came to welcome them back. He dismounted from his horse and gracefully approached the group.

  Huangfu Wu Shuang welcomed him with a smile. Ji Feng Li’s eyes deepened and his footsteps halted. Facing Huangfu Wu Shuang, he paid his respects. “Your official Ji Feng Li kowtows in salute of Your Highness.”


  Before Huangfu Wu Shuang was imprisoned in Nei Cheng Yuan, his Crown Prince t.i.tle was abolished so currently the officials all refer to him as His Highness and not Crown Prince His Highness.

  Huangfu Wu Shuang smiled and leaned over to take Ji Feng Li’s arm and a.s.sist him to rise. “Left Chancellor daren need not be over-courteous. Left Chancellor daren had defeated the Northern Army this time, protecting my mountains and rivers, protecting my people. You truly are the pillar of support for this country.”


  Ji Feng Li faintly smiled and replied, “Your Highness overpraise. This official merely did one’s duties. General w.a.n.g Yu is the one with the great merit. He did not feel at ease so he remained behind to defend and guard the northern border.”


  Huangfu Wu Shuang smiled and said, “Wonderful.”


  Ji Feng Li’s eyes looked straight at Huangfu Wu Shuang as he said in a somber voice, “This official heard that His Majesty’s health is not well. Don’t know exactly what illness is His Majesty suffering from?”


  Huangfu Wu Shuang sighed softly and said, “Younger brother Emperor has been weak since young. His illness this time is very serious. All the palace maids and eunuchs who waited on him also got infected. The Imperial Physicians are still unclear of what disease it is.”


  Ji Feng Li furrowed his brows and suggested, “If that’s the case, why not let the physicians outside the palace take a look. Perhaps they can find a way to cure the disease.”


  “Left Chancellor is right!” Huangfu Wu Shuang agreed with a smile.

  The other officials present simultaneously proceeded to come forward and congratulate Ji Feng Li on his victorious return. Ji Feng Li nodded and smiled in response as his eyes inadvertently swept over Hua Zhu Yu. Afterwards, he followed Huangfu Wu Shuang and the other officials as they returned to the palace.

  After entering the palace, Ji Feng Li went to see the Retired Emperor first. Afterwards, he wanted to visit Emperor Kang but was tactfully rejected by both the Retired Emperor and Huangfu Wu Shuang so he did not press the issue.

  That night, the palace held a large and grand feast in celebration of the triumphant return of the troops.

  Kang Ning Palace was decorated in vibrant colors and brilliant lights as the beating of the drums and melodies of the flute drifted in the air. Inside the main hall of the palace, numerous officials had gathered. On the table before them displayed various delicacies and savory wine.

  In the middle of the hall was the imperious dragon throne, glimmering with a golden light. The Retired Emperor, who had not been seen for some time, had taken his seat there. Ever since he was injured by the beast at Qing Jiang Palace, he was bed-ridden and had not been overseeing court affairs. He had abdicated and pa.s.sed the throne to Huangfu Wu Shang.

  He appeared much thinner than before. Those previously sharp eyes were now somewhat cold and reticent.

  Sitting beside him was a woman dressed in a body of beautiful red robes. It was his prior imperial concubine(pin) with the t.i.tle of Liu Pin. After Emperor Kang ascended the throne, she was promoted to a consort (Fei) and was now called Lui Fei. Judging by her appearance, she had yet to reach 30 years of age. She was currently at the time of her life where a woman was delicate as a flower and refined as precious jade (mature age). With a beautiful countenance paired with a charming smile, she sat beside the Retired Emperor, diligently filling his wine cup as she whispered words in his ear every now and then.

  Standing behind Huangfu Wu Shuang, Hua Zhu Yu silently a.s.sessed the Retired Emperor. Originally, the Retired Emperor had a solemn and slightly harsh countenance. Ever since he was sick, he appeared more ill at ease. Even though Ji Feng Li returned victorious, not a hint of joy nor happiness was seen on his face.

  On behalf of the Retired Emperor, Huangfu Wu Shuang gave a speech to commend the high-ranking military officials who made great contributions to the war. He then proceeded to bestow rewards. All the military officials were promoted by 3 ranks whereas Ji Feng Li was awarded a thousand liang(unit of weight =50 grams) of gold a thousand hu(measuring vessel = 50 Liter)of pearls and jewels. After Ji Feng Li and the military officials gave their thanks, the feast formally began.

  In the middle of the hall on the vibrant red carpet, female singers and dancers took the stage at the sound of the music. Their colorful clothes fluttered in the air as they danced. Their slender waists swayed gently causing the ornaments on their belts to jingle as their long sleeves moved with liveliness. Adorned in their luxurious brocades, it was a scene as stirring as a dream.

  Watching this performance, Hua Zhu Yu’s thoughts drifted to the battlefield. The scene of luxury and affluence was exchanged with the blood of thousands of soldiers on the battlefield.

  Once the performance came to an end and the next act was making preparations to take the stage, Ji Feng Li took the time to make a toast. He stood and held up his wine cup, stating, “Retired Emperor’s health had not been well but now it seems there is nothing more to worry about. This is the blessing of the heavens and the people. For the Retired Emperor to put together such a grand feast, this official is deeply appreciative. With this cup of wine, this official wishes you happiness and longevity.”


  Hearing this toast, Hua Zhu Yu cast a side glance at Ji Feng Li. He was dressed in his court attires and his lips carried a faint smile as he raised his cup in the Retired Emperor’s direction.

  Meanwhile the Retired Emperor was smiling and leisurely chatting with Consort Lui, seemingly unaware of Ji Feng Li’s toast. After a long while, he finally nodded slightly in acknowledgement. He raised his wine cup and drained it with an expressionless face and coldly said, “This time my dear official has made great contributions in the northern border, truly the nation’s pillar of support. Now, I’m feeling a little tired. Everyone should slowly enjoy the feast.” With that said, he stood and left with the a.s.sistance of Consort Lui. Seeing his departure, everyone stood and bowed in respect.

  Inside the hall filled with beautiful scenery, Hua Zhu Yu didn’t know why but she felt downcast.

  Noticing this, Huangfu Wu Shuang looked at her and asked in a lowered voice, “Xiao Bao’Er what’s wrong?”


  “Your Highness, this servant feels slightly stuffy and would like to step outside for some fresh air,” Hua Zhu Yu said with her head lowered.

  Huangfu Wu Shuang’s brows knitted as he asked, “Are you sick? Once the feast ends, this prince will call the Imperial Physician over to take a look.”


  “Hua Zhu Yu bowed and said, “No need, Your Highness. This servant just need some fresh air, that’s all.”


  Huangfu Wu Shuang still felt apprehensive but said, “Alright, you may leave then. Yu City is having a fireworks show tonight. How about this prince take you out for a stroll later on?”


  “No need Your Highness. Nevertheless, court affairs is most important. This servant can go by oneself,” Hua Zhu Yu replied.

  Huangfu Wu Shuang sighed and reluctantly waved his hand and allowed her to leave.

  Hua Zhu Yu smiled and turned to leave, inadvertently noticing a few mocking glances her way.

  It suddenly dawned on her that the interaction between her and Huangfu Wu Shuang just moments ago was very ambiguous in the eyes of bystanders. Perhaps if it had been another eunuch, they would not carry such thoughts. However, ever since that time when she was branded as ‘evildoer bewitching his master’, as long as it was anything involving her and Huangfu Wu Shuang, it would make people have strange thoughts.

  Hua Zhu Yu coldly sneered in her heart. She fearlessly raised her head to welcome their gazes but her cold piercing eyes made those officials hastily avert their gazes.

  Hua Zhu Yu was just about to leave but from the corner of her eyes she noticed another cold gaze her way. Looking up she only saw Ji Feng Li draining his cup of wine with his head tilted backwards.

  Hua Zhu Yu quickly withdrew. Outside of Kang Ning Palace, the darkness of the night was hazy. Taking a deep breath, the fresh air dispelled the unpleasant feelings in her chest.

  Strolling down the long corridor she noticed a group of palace maids. As she walked by, she inadvertently heard them talking. “Today’s feast isn’t any less grand than the feasts held for the former general Hua Mu.”


  [long corridor]

  Hearing these words, Hua Zhu Yu abruptly stopped in her tracks and the pa.s.sing wind was seemingly colder than at the northern border.

  It’s been so long.

  Whether it’s the palace or the army, no one dared to speak those words, ‘Hua Mu.’ People avoided those words like the plague. Yet tonight when these 2 palace maids were casually conversing, they did not expect someone to suddenly come out from the main hall. Their hearts were gripped with fear.

  Hua Zhu Yu calmly walked away but her heart was beating intensely, no less compared to those 2 maids.

  She continued down the long corridor and stopped at a nearby tree. She stood there silently as her lips lifted in a faint sneer.

  “Bao gongong sure is idle. Such a grand feast yet you do not need to serve anyone. Truly invokes a bystander’s envy!” Ji Feng Li frosty voice arrived with the fleeting wind.

  “Left Chancellor daren has achieved great merit and glory. Truly invoking a bystander’s envy!” Hua Zhu Yu coldly replied as her eyes faintly swept by Ji Feng Li who was standing in the shadows of the trees. Her voice was equally frosty as the winter snow.

  Slowing emerging from the shadows, Ji Feng Li’s tall figure faced the wind as his robes faintly quiverd. At this moment, all he felt was the coldness of the air.

  He slowly walked pa.s.s Hua Zhu Yu and in that moment, his low cold voice entered her ears with the pa.s.sing wind. “Today, this Chancellor realized that Bao gong gong actually eats both male and female!”


  Hua Zhu Yu head throbbed in annoyance. Eat both male and female?

  She wanted to burst out laughing facing the sky with her head back but suddenly her throat felt uncomfortable. She tried to suppress the nauseous feeling in her stomach and responded with a smile, “Left Chancellor just found out today? You’re slower than expected!”


  Ji Feng Li stopped but he did not look back. He coldly humphed in a tone that was slightly disdainful, scoffing and cynical before quickly leaving, his figure disappearing in the darkness of the night.

  Hua Zhu Yu quickly bolted towards the trees and threw up. Eating during tonight’s feast was all useless, she had vomited it all out. Her head was spinning and it felt as though she was vomiting even bile. Her mouth was left with a sour and bitter aftertaste.

  Hua Zhu Yu leaned against the trees and stood up gasping for air.

  She had been feeling healthy and fine so why did she suddenly vomit so much?

  As she was trying to figure this out a sudden thought pa.s.s through her mind rendering her motionless, like she had been enchanted, her face was pale with fright.

  In the past, she had once saved a woman on the battlefield. That woman had been 2 months pregnant and would constantly vomit every day. She heard from that woman that morning sickness was a common thing for pregnant females. That woman had said that during her first pregnancy, she could barely keep anything she ate down.

  As Hua Zhu Yu remembered this, suspicion began to sprout in her heart. It can’t be that because of that night, that crazy, ridiculous night that she is pregnant? Thinking of this she suddenly realized that her period this month had not come yet.

  Her heart sunk and her body became frigid cold.

  She hoped with her all that it wasn’t the case. Getting a grip of herself, she quickly turned to leave.
